look up any word, like the eiffel tower:
my friend is dumb and will always talk before his head knows what he's trying to say and something random and unknown comes out....... A termidite is a friend that's also a muck, that irritates the shit out of you pretty often
Quit trying to bang my sister you termidites

Every time I come home from work this termidite is playing madden on my tv
by roboyto November 07, 2007